This is one excellent game
First off The character you play in fear can only carry 3 weapons at a time, which is more realistic as some FPS games allow you to carry a ridiculous amount of weapons
The Graphics effects in Fear are breathtaking better than anyother FPS in my opinion.
If you like FPS and horror then I can recommend Fear as a decent purchase.
